查看尚未暂存的文件更新
git diff
已经暂存起来的文件和上次提交时的快照之间的差异
git diff --cached 或者 git diff --staged
查看暂存前后的两个版本
git status
修改提交信息
git commit -- amend
撤销暂存其中的一个文件
git reset HEAD<file>
未放到暂存区,取消修改文件
git checkout <file>
查看当前配置的远程仓库
git remote -v
从远程仓库抓取数据
git fetch [remote-name]
推送数据到远程仓库
git push origin master
查看远程仓库信息
git remote show origin
推送分支
git push origin [tagname]
切换分支
git checkout
新建分支
git branch
合并某分支到master
git merge <branch>
删除分支
git branch -d <branch>
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。